## Changelog — Farecastle 2.9.0

Changed defaults for the ticket-pricing experiment: the dynamic-surge multiplier now starts disabled, and the holdback cohort shrinks from 20% to 10%. Legacy price floors are removed; the experiment service enforces floors directly. No action needed unless a tenant overrides pricing tiers. The release ships with the configuration values below.

config for tagaf-bawif:
[norok]
host = norok.ordinworks.local
user = norok_svc
database = norok_prod

## Undo/Redo — Sketchloom Diagram Editor

Undo history is capped at 200 operations per canvas and stored client-side; redo stacks clear on any new edit. If users report lost history, check whether the autosave reconciler truncated the stack after a merge conflict. Known edge cases and the truncation heuristics are documented on the internal wiki page here.

operations page: https://confluence.zemvarlabs.internal/projects/display/browse/display/8963

## Deployment

LiftLogic, our elevator-dispatch simulator, ships as a single container behind the Vexhall gateway. Support staff should verify the scenario bundle is mounted read-only before restarting, as corrupted bundles silently stall car assignment. Rollbacks are safe at any point because state is replayed from the journal. Before escalating any dispatch anomaly, confirm the instance is running with the configuration values below.

deployment values, hadup-yajog:
[holion]
team = silwyn
access_code = ac_eb6e99
host = holion.novacio.internal
port = 5672
owner = kasok.sorion
peer = sorvan.kelvinet.local

### Order Cutoff

Heads up: the Crumbwheel API rejects any order placed after 2 p.m. for next-day pickup — that's the bakery's hard cutoff, and there's no override flag. If a customer insists, route them to the manual orders queue instead. To check cutoff status yourself, hit the internal schedule endpoint using the key below.

app token of tagug-hahaf = kto2_9v